深度解析萧山区apk软件外包的完整流程

作者:聊城麻将开发公司 阅读:21 次 发布时间:2025-08-05 22:07:01

摘要:本文将围绕着这一主题,从需求分析、项目立项、人员配置等多个方面,详细阐述了apk软件外包流程。同时,本文还将重点介绍外包合同签署以及项目交付等关键环节,让大家从多个角度全面了解该行业的工作流程,为相关人员提供参考和借鉴。1. 需求分析需求分析是apk软件外包流程中最为重要的环节之一,只有...

  本文将围绕着这一主题,从需求分析、项目立项、人员配置等多个方面,详细阐述了apk软件外包流程。同时,本文还将重点介绍外包合同签署以及项目交付等关键环节,让大家从多个角度全面了解该行业的工作流程,为相关人员提供参考和借鉴。

深度解析萧山区apk软件外包的完整流程

  1. 需求分析

  需求分析是apk软件外包流程中最为重要的环节之一,只有深入了解客户需求,才能为客户提供精准的解决方案。在这一阶段,外包公司需要派出业务员与客户进行需求沟通,确定产品目标、功能要求、规模和技术选型等方面的细节,从而明确项目范围和任务分工。

  2. 项目立项

  在确定产品需求和功能后,外包公司要基于客户需求编写技术方案,并对其进行评审和论证。如果技术方案符合客户需求和公司利益,就会进入项目立项阶段。这个阶段主要目的是确定项目时间表、人员配备、项目成本等关键指标,为项目开展提供基础保障。

  3. 人员配置

  在获得客户签字后,外包公司需要确定人员配备,即项目经理、UI设计师、开发工程师、测试工程师等工作人员的筹备情况,以确保项目能够按计划开展。同时,外包公司需要在人员配备阶段制定详尽的进度表、分工表等,为项目执行提供有效的统一管理。

  4. 外包合同签署

  在确定好人员配备和进度表后,外包公司与客户需要进行合同签订。这个阶段是整个外包流程的重要环节,因为合同中确定了各项关键点,如价格、保质期、财务支付等,这将直接影响到项目的进展和外包公司的利益。因此,外包公司需要谨慎对待这个环节,保证合同完整、有效、法律合规。

  5. 项目交付

  在项目开展过程中,外包公司需要设置清晰的项目管理规程,对项目进行实时跟踪和控制,做好质量管理和风险管理工作。在最后的阶段,即项目交付阶段,外包公司需要向客户提交交付报告、源代码、测试报告及相关文件。同时,外包公司需要明确维护责任期限,确保系统的稳定和安全性。

  综上所述,apk软件外包流程可以分为需求分析、项目立项、人员配置、外包合同签署以及项目交付等多个关键环节。在每个环节中,外包公司都需要跟紧客户和市场需求,采用最新技术和最先进的方法,尽最大努力提高项目质量和用户体验。这不仅是提升自身竞争力的关键,也是为客户提供高质量服务的承诺。

  本文将深度解析萧山区apk软件外包的完整流程,包括了软件外包的意义、选择合适的软件外包公司、需求分析、开发周期和测试、上线和运维等五个大段落,对软件外包的全流程进行了详细的讲解,希望能为软件外包初学者提供一篇参考建议。

  1. 软件外包的意义

  自从互联网时代到来以来,企业、商家、个人等等需要从互联网上得到支持。而软件产品是实现支持的一种重要手段,尤其是越来越多的新兴企业和小型企业没有足够的人和资源进行软件开发,这个时候外包成为了一种必然的选择。在这个背景下,软件外包市场变得越来越活跃,软件外包的意义也越来越大。

  首先,软件外包可以大大缩短企业的时间和资金成本,外包公司能够根据企业的需求进行软件开发,将软件开发周期降低至最低,可以减少人力成本开支和时间成本开支,还能将经验传承给内部员工,快速提高内部员工的技术,提高企业的本当竞争力。

  其次,软件外包能够提高软件的质量和稳定性,外包公司专业团队能够保证软件的质量、完整性和优化;并且外包公司也能在维护方面保证及时处理问题,不会影响到企业的正常运营。

  2. 选择合适的软件外包公司

  选择合适的软件外包公司是软件外包流程中最重要的步骤,选择不当会导致项目的失败甚至无限腾缩。在选择外包公司时,应该考虑以下几点:

  第一,要了解外包公司的资质和业界声誉。在选择外包公司时,要查看公司是否有合格的营业执照、对软件开发和维护相关方面有资格认证,还要查看几年经验。

  第二,要了解外包公司的ython技术实力。外包公司的技术实力直接影响着软件产品的质量和稳定性。可查看以前开发项目的成功案例,还可以与以前的客户沟通反馈,考虑具体合作方案。

  第三,了解外包公司的交流和沟通能力。与外包公司合作的重要部分是整个合作过程的沟通。外包公司必须能够灵活应对客户的需求,并且在项目过程中向客户及时报告开发进展、咨询细节,反映遇到的问题和提供合理化的解决方案。

  3. 需求分析

  需求分析是整个软件外包流程中不容忽视的环节,一般分为四步:需求收集、需求分析、需求规格说明书、需求确认。

  第一,需求收集。在软件外包前,需求收集阶段能够正确明确客户的需求,能够有效提升软件开发的研发效率。通过与客户的沟通获得了客户的使用场景、设计图或是详细的描述等内容。

  第二,需求分析。在对客户的需求有一个基础的了解后,开发公司应该对需求进行进一步的分析,明确功能需求、非功能需求和安全性需求等内容,需要考虑的各种因素都要细致地分析。

  第三,需求规格说明书。在对需求既定并规律之后,开发公司需要编写一份详细的需求规格说明书,明确每一个用户场景和使用说明,包括输入、输出、业务规则、流程等方面的详细描述。

  第四,需求确认。需求确认最好是由客户来进行,确定开发方是否达到争取的设计并确认没有什么更改的需求。只有客户此次确认视为合作双方的最终认可,可以开始后续的开发任务。

  4. 开发周期和测试

  开发周期和测试是外包开发过程中的关键流,涉及时间、代码、测试等多个方面,需要保证流程的顺畅和质量。常见的软件开发流程有瀑布式、迭代式、敏捷式等,不同流程需要有不同的优缺点和使用场景。

  在这个阶段中,需要将需求转化为具体的设计,编码、调试、测试等阶段都需要有一个专业的团队进行配合、交流。

  在开发完成之后,要进行充分的测试工作,通过测试产生的数据来筛选出软件存在的问题,涉及项目的测试式自测、单元测试、功能测试、集成测试、压力测试等等。

  5. 上线和运维

  上线和运维是整个软件外包过程中非常重要的一个环节,涉及到软件的安全性、可用性等一系列问题,需要调整和维护软件系统,在项目的上线以及整个运营过程中维护软件的长期发展。

  在进行上线操作之前,开发公司需要进行稳定性、应用程序安装、基准性能测试等等,正式上线之后,开发公司会采取多种手段进行维护,包括安全性修补、运行数据收集、定期优化、问题修复等等。

  本文深度解析了萧山区apk软件外包的完整流程,将软件外包的意义,选择外包公司、需求分析、开发和测试、上线和运维等五个主要流程进行了详细的讲解,用一系列的步骤全面而深入地解析了软件外包过程中的关键性问题,希望能为有需求的公司提供一些参考建议。

  • 原标题:深度解析萧山区apk软件外包的完整流程

  • 本文链接:https://qipaikaifa.cn/zxzx/354253.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部